About

Evolving from the popular Honours Academy course at Leiden University, this De-Mystifying Mindfulness course offered by Coursera in partnership with Universiteit Leiden combines conventional scholarly inquiry from multiple disciplines (ranging from psychology, through philosophy, to politics) with experiential learning.

Overview

Interest in meditation, mindfulness, and contemplation has grown exponentially in recent years.  Rather than being seen as mystical practices from ancient Buddhism or esoteric philosophy, they are increasingly seen as technologies rooted in evidence from psychology and neuroscience.  

Mindfulness has become the basis for numerous therapeutic interventions, both as a treatment in healthcare and as a means of enhancing well-being and happiness.  For millions around the world, mindfulness has become a life-style choice, enhancing and enriching everyday experience. Mindfulness is big business.

But, what actually is mindfulness?  Is it really good for you?  Can anyone learn it?  How can you recognize charlatans? Would you want to live in a mindful society, and would it smell like sandalwood?  What does it feel like to be mindful?  Are you mindful already, and how would you know?

In the end, the De-Mystifying Mindfulness course offered by Coursera in partnership with Universiteit Leiden aims to provide a responsible, comprehensive, and inclusive education about (and in) mindfulness as a contemporary phenomenon.

What you will learn

  • Understand popular conceptions and misconceptions about Mindfulness
  • Interpret your own experiences of Mindfulness practices
  • Evaluate the social and political significance of Mindfulness
  • Compare different psychological and therapeutic approaches to mindfulness

Programme Structure

Courses include:

  • Welcome to the course
  • Mindfulness
  • Psychology of/& Mindfulness
  • Philosophy of/& Mindfulness
  • Politics of/& Mindfulness
  • Mindfulness into the Future
  • Honours Project
